PAY RANGE

The Target Pay Range for this position is $199,300.00-$243,800.00 annually. The full Pay Range is $155,200.00 - $288,000.00 annually. At BECU, compensation decisions are determined using factors such as relevant job-related skills, experience, and education or training. Should an offer for employment be made, we will consider individual qualifications. In addition to your salary, compensation incentives are available for the hired applicant. Incentives are performance based and targets vary by role.

IMPACT YOU’LL MAKE 

 

As the Director of Enterprise Program & Project Management (EPMO), you'll shape BECU's success by leading a high-performing team of program and project managers. Your mission is to align people, processes, and tools to deliver strategic initiatives with excellence — on time and on budget. You'll bring executive presence, courage of leadership, and a sharp business lens to drive high-stakes programs across the enterprise. Whether it's navigating regulatory work, advancing Agile delivery, or holding stakeholders accountable, you'll be a key player in enabling transformation and building operational excellence. 

 

WHAT YOU’LL DO 

 

  • Lead a High-Performing Team: Inspire, coach, and develop a team of Program and Project Managers delivering high-impact, enterprise-wide initiatives. 

  • Oversee Complex Programs: Direct the delivery of projects that span multiple business lines, ensuring outcomes are timely, scoped, and financially sound. 

  • Budget & Financial Stewardship: Manage project and program budgets, ensuring financial reconciliation and accuracy. 

  • Scope and Plan Delivery: Partner with Technology and business leaders to define requirements, build project plans, and align resources. 

  • Advance Frameworks & Practices: Drive maturity of Agile, Waterfall, and hybrid delivery models in collaboration with the Enterprise Agility team. 

  • Provide Executive-Level Reporting: Keep leaders informed with actionable insights on project risks, progress, and strategic alignment. 

  • Navigate Risks & Roadblocks: Lead the issue resolution process and influence executive stakeholders when pivots are required. 

  • Champion Change Management: Oversee organizational change tied to EPMO initiatives, processes, and standards. 

  • Uplift Team Culture & Performance: Mentor and support staff, conduct timely performance evaluations, and foster a learning environment.

QUALIFICATIONS 

 

Minimum Qualifications  

 

  • Bachelor’s degree in business, computer science, or related field—or equivalent. 

  • Minimum 8 years of progressive leadership experience in program, project, or portfolio management, including at least 5 years managing people and building high-performing teams. 

  • Strong executive presence with proven ability to influence and redirect senior leaders when needed. 

  • Understanding of software development processes with hands-on experience in Waterfall, Scrum, and project management methodologies.  

  • Demonstrated expertise in Agile principles, along with demonstrated success in both short-range (1 year) and long-range (3–5 year) strategic planning. 

  • Demonstrated success in delivering high-stakes product or program initiatives. 

  • Excellent analytical, verbal, and written communication skills with the ability to dive deep into complex information and convey it clearly to diverse audiences; demonstrates a bias for action and earns trust through clear, effective communication. 

 

Desired Qualifications 

 

  • Advanced degree. 

  • FI experience preferred: banks, service provider, or credit union. 

  • Project Management Professional (PMP) certification.
